Zohran Mamdani won the New York City mayoral election on November 4, 2025. The 34 year old democratic socialist defeated rivals and made history as the first Muslim and South Asian mayor.

The Energizing Youth Rally

Mamdani organized a key rally on October 14, 2025, at United Palace Theater in Washington Heights. Over 3,200 people attended the event titled “Our Time Has Come.” Young volunteers led the charge. A 15 year old high school student named Abid Motti shared stories of canvassing. He urged others to join the effort.

As a result, the rally boosted momentum. Attendees committed to door knocking and voter outreach across neighborhoods. Moreover speakers highlighted intergenerational support. They praised young activists for driving change against powerful opponents.

Surge in Young Voter Turnout

Young voters responded strongly. Exit polls revealed 75 percent of those aged 18 to 29 backed Mamdani. Then turnout among youth hit 28 percent. This figure represented 11 percent of all ballots cast.

Promises for a Better City

In his victory speech, Mamdani vowed bold changes. He pledged free buses, rent freezes, and universal child care.Furthermore he promised to fight federal cuts. He aimed to protect workers and immigrants.
